Как получить скорость XYZ из двух точек широты / долготы? - PullRequest
1 голос
/ 13 марта 2012

Допустим, у меня есть две точки XYZ ECEF (привязка к Земле по центру Земли), и я знаю, сколько времени требуется, чтобы добраться между ними.Как рассчитать трехмерные скорости XYZ?Это не домашнее задание, а для картографического проекта, над которым я работаю, и я не лучший специалист по ГИС.

1 Ответ

0 голосов
/ 13 марта 2012

В соответствии с вашим комментарием, вы хотите скорости Lat / Lng.Для этого вам нужно знать время, затраченное на путешествие.Тогда:

$latVelocity = ($start['lat']-$end['lat'])/$time;
$lngVelocity = ($start['lng']-$end['lng'])/$time;
...